if the problem exists only on one machine and the other one works fine then quite simply you have a software issue. This being said since it worked fine up until recently you might want to retrace your steps on what you have done in the week prior to the problem?

Download any files or MP3 ? visit any suspect web sites? A computer virus and or hack can take the form of many different things. They usually either are set up to spy on you " a keystroke logger" or will attack your ability to play movies music, burn cd's etc..

If you have anti-virus software just because it does not find a problem does not mean you do not have one.

Back up your files and do a complete reinstall of windows. The back up images and restore that is built into XP and Vista is utter garbage and should be avoided as all modern virus will be activated in the event you try to restore to a an earlier image
